I know from experience that tongues can take up to a month or more to heal and stop hurting. I have both burned my tongue and abraided it with sharp food and was amazed at how long it took to stop hurting.

BP pills are well known for causing an awful cough its just a shame that it generally takes ages for Drs to agree its the tablets by which time you have been coughing and worrying.

I hope you can get help in addressing your excessive alcohol intake as this will only add to your worries about related cancers.
